Why choose secondhand gifts?
1. Unique and personal
Secondhand items often have a charm that new ones don’t. From vintage jewelry to rare books, these treasures carry a story and a history that makes them stand out. By choosing a second-hand gift, you’re offering something truly unique that can be more meaningful than something mass-produced.
2. Eco-friendly and sustainable
Each year, tons of waste is generated from discarded goods. By buying second-hand, you’re giving items a new life and reducing environmental impact. This small act contributes to a larger goal of reducing waste and promoting a circular economy.

3. Budget-friendly
Second-hand gifts are often less expensive than new ones, so you can find quality items without breaking your bank. This makes it easier to focus on the thought behind the gift rather than the price.
4. Encourages creativity
Second-hand shopping requires thinking outside the box. You might find an antique teapot, a retro camera, or a quirky piece of art that perfectly matches the recipient’s personality.
How to Choose the Perfect Secondhand Gift
1. Know the Recipient's Interests
The key to a great gift is understanding the recipient’s tastes, hobbies, and preferences. If they love to cook, look for vintage cookbooks or unique kitchenware. For bookworms, a first edition novel or beautifully illustrated classic could be a great find.
2. Focus on Quality
When buying secondhand items, always look for quality. Look for signs of wear, damage, or missing pieces. A well-preserved item shows that you’ve been careful and thoughtful in your selection.
3. Look for Unique Finds
Secondhand stores are full of unique treasures. Think of items like:
Vintage home decor
Antique jewelry
Collectibles like coins or stamps
Retro clothing or accessories
Handmade items from flea markets
4. Presentation is important
A beautiful presentation can enhance any gift. Wrap your secondhand find in eco-friendly wrapping paper or a reusable cloth. Add a personal note explaining why you chose the gift—it makes the gesture even more heartfelt.
Where to buy secondhand gifts

1. Thrift stores
Thrift stores are treasure troves of secondhand items. They often offer a wide variety of products, from clothing and books to furniture and artwork.
2. Online marketplaces
Websites like eBay, Poshmark, and Etsy are great for finding unique secondhand items. Many sellers specialize in vintage or used goods, making quality pieces easy to find.
3. Local flea markets
Flea markets are perfect for discovering hidden treasures. The items are often unique and you can often haggle to get a great deal.
4. Antique shops
If you’re looking for something really special, antique shops are the way to go. They often carry rare and high-quality items that make for exceptional gifts.
5. Used Bookstores
For book lovers, a used bookstore is a dream come true. You can find out-of-print editions, signed copies, or beautifully bound classics.
Tips for Gifting Used Items
1. Clean and Polish
Always clean and repair your used gift when necessary. A polished item will feel fresh and ready to use, even if it has been loved before.
2. Add a Personal Touch
To make your gift more personal, consider adding something special. For example, pair a vintage teapot with a selection of teas, or gift a used cookbook with some handwritten notes about your favorite recipes.
3. Be Transparent
If you think the recipient might have reservations about used gifts, be honest about your choice. Explain how much thought and effort you put into selecting the item. Most people will appreciate the story behind the gift.
4. Avoid certain items
While second-hand gifts are a good idea, some items are better bought new, such as underwear, personal care products or anything that could pose a hygiene risk.
